City Island residents and customers had one last meal at the famed Lobster Box, which officially closed its doors Sunday.
While the restaurant changed ownership over the years, it was a fixture on the island since the late 1940s.
Many people on City Island said they have nothing but positive things to say as they reflected on their experiences at the Lobster Box.
With a lengthy menu and views of the Long Island sound, people kept coming back for unique eating experiences.
Lobster Box owner Bill Lambos said he is ready for retirement.
Since announcing that they were closing, Lambos said they were inundated with their loyal customers who came back for one final meal.
Lambos had been the owner of the restaurant for the last 14 years. He credited the Lobster Box's success to all of the hardworking staff, customers and community.
He said he will miss the restaurant dearly.
As for what's next, Lambos said he will take a break and then see where retirement takes him.
